Julie Chrisley Reacts To Savannah’s Performance

    Date:

    This week’s The Masked Singer saw four new singers take the stage and perform for the crowd. Two singers had to compete in a Smackdown, where they sang the same song together. These singers were Gumball and Afghan Hound. In the end, Gumball moved on and Afghan Hound was unmasked as Savannah Chrisley.

    Savannah talked about her appearance on the show and said how her mother, Julie Chrisley, reacted to the performance.

    Julie Chrisley Reacts To Savannah On The Masked Singer

    The Masked Singer Week 2, saw Afghan Hound come out and perform “The Lion Sleeps Tonight” by The Tokens. She ended up going head-to-head with Gumball in the Smackdown. They performed “Ding-Dong! The Witch Is Dead” from The Wizard of Oz. By the end, fans voted for Gumball to move on. Afghan Hound then took off her mask to reveal Savannah Chrisley, star of Chrisley Knows Best.

    When interviewed after the show, Savannah said her mother, Julie Chrisley, watched the performance live from prison. Savannah’s parents, Todd and Julie Chrisley were convicted of financial fraud, tax evasion, and conspiracy to defraud the United States. They are both serving over 23 years in prison. However, there are TVs in the prison and Julie watched her daughter’s performance.

    Savannah said she went into the show, despite having “no musical abilities whatsoever.” She said the reason was that she wanted her parents to see the moment and possibly bring them some happiness during this hard time in their lives.

    Savannah said that Julie Chrisley called her after the performance and was “dying, laughing.”

    Savannah Chrisley Says This Made The Masked Singer Worth It

    “I knew that my parents would be able to watch this. So they would get to still be a part of our journey and life. So that’s the main driving force behind me saying yes,” Savannah said (via TODAY).

    According to Savannah, this made the entire performance worth it. She said her mother was laughing when they talked about it. When Savannah asked how she did, Julie laughed and said, “Oh, yeeeah, maybe don’t ever sing again.” Savannah also said her siblings laughed and said singing wasn’t for her.

    “My siblings were like, ‘Don’t ever do that again,” Savannah said. “They were like, ‘Don’t do that again. That was hilarious… It made me so uncomfortable to watch. It was so bad.” Despite the comments from her mom and siblings, Savannah said she was happy to do it and is glad she took part in The Masked Singer.

    She said she was proud that she had the courage to go out there and perform. She said it was uncomfortable and she knows she doesn’t have the talent to sing on that stage.  But, at the end of the day, she said people shouldn’t take life so seriously. Savannah said after fighting for her parents for so long, this gave her a chance to have fun.
